Abstract [eng] The objective set in the Master’s Thesis is to evaluate the quality of water in the Nevėžis River after conducting the analysis of diatoms and to provide recommendations for the improvement of the situation after identifying the main contamination sources and threats to water quality in different river sections. In order to attain the objective the following tasks were set: to select a substantiated river study method; to analyse and determine the species composition of diatoms and their relative density in the laboratory environment; to evaluate the quality of water in different sections of the Nevėžis River and to propose recommendations for the management of water quality in the Nevėžis River. The research was performed in 2013 and the samples were taken in July, August and October. Bricks with holes and rough surfaces were used as artificial substrata; ethanol (70%) was used for sample fixation and centrifuge “Eppendorf Centrifuge 5702” was used for sample precipitation; samples were studied at 600 magnification using “Nikon Eclipse 50i” microscope. The methodology for diatom sample taking was selected based on LST EN 13946 (2004), water quality was determined according to: phytoperiphyton species composition and the frequency of the incidence of every species in samples as well as water quality indices were determined based on relative taxon density by applying the R. Pantle and H. Buck‘s (1955) method. 48 samples were taken in which 36 diatom species were identified, which were belonged to 8 diatom families and 17 genuses. Almost all samples contained Melosira varians Ag. (0.6–14.2%), Stauroneis anceps Ehr. (1.3–10.9%), Amphora ovalis Ehr. (0.6–9.4%) and Rhoicosphenia abbreviata (Kutz.) Grun. (2.1–9.3%) species of diatoms. Tthe most abundantly represented species in the samples taken at release units were Rhoicosphenia curvata (Kutz.) Grun. (19.0–24.6%). Cocconeis placentula Ehr. (11.6–21.1%) and Navicula lanceolata (Ag.) Kutz. (13.8–19.9%). When evaluating the quality of water in the Nevėžis River nearby Panevėžys according to the numerical values of the saprobity index it was established that in the year 2013 in all sections under research water was ascribed to beta-mezosaprobic (β) zone and is to be evaluated as moderately contaminated. It is suggested to fill the trenches dug at the source of the greatest threat of the Nevėžis River contamination, i. e. release unit on Raginėnų st., and to level them out.
